Microneedling, also known as collagen induction therapy, is a popular skin rejuvenation treatment that involves using tiny needles to create micro-injuries in the skin. These micro-injuries stimulate the body's natural healing process, leading to increased collagen and elastin production, which can improve skin texture, reduce the appearance of scars, and minimize fine lines and wrinkles.
The number of microneedling sessions required in Ottawa can vary depending on several factors, including the individual's skin condition, the severity of the issues being addressed, and the desired outcome. Typically, a series of 3 to 6 sessions spaced 4 to 6 weeks apart is recommended for most patients. This allows the skin sufficient time to heal and produce new collagen between treatments.
For those with mild skin concerns, such as minor acne scars or fine lines, 3 sessions may be sufficient. However, more severe conditions, like deep acne scars or significant wrinkles, may require closer to 6 sessions to achieve optimal results. Additionally, some patients opt for maintenance treatments once or twice a year to sustain the benefits of their initial series.
It's important to consult with a qualified dermatologist or aesthetician in Ottawa to determine the best treatment plan tailored to your specific needs. They can provide a personalized assessment and recommend the appropriate number of sessions to help you achieve your skincare goals.
